Ibadan: Site engineer arraigned for multimillion-naira fraud

The police have arraigned a site engineer, Ekweanwa Victor, 32, before an Iyaganku Chief Magistrates’ Court on Wednesday over an alleged fraud of N10 million.
The defendant of undisclosed address was charged on three counts: conspiracy, obtaining by false pretence, and cheating, which he pleaded not guilty to.
The prosecutor, Sikiru Ibrahim, told the court that the defendant allegedly conspired with others at large to commit the act of fraud.
Mr Ibrahim alleged that the defendant, on September 10, at about 7:25 a.m., obtained through false pretence an iron rod valued at N10 million from one B. Bayo Continental Ventures.
He said that the site owner ordered an iron rod from the company, asking the site engineer to confirm it and send money to pay the iron supplier.
Mr Ibrahim also alleged that the defendant fraudulently tricked, deceived and collected the iron rod from B. Bayo Continental Ventures, claiming to have paid, but transferred the money to another person’s account.
He said that the offence was committed at Lakun village, Zone 4, opposite Owode Housing Estate, Ibadan.
Mr Ibrahim said that the matter contravened Sections 419, 421 and 516 of the Criminal Code Laws of Oyo State 2000.
The defence counsel, Tosin Ige, asked for the defendant’s bail in the most liberal terms.
The magistrate, M. Mudashiru, admitted the defendant to bail in the sum of N5 million with two sureties in like sum.
Mr Mudashiru said that one of the sureties must be a blood relation to the defendant.
He, thereafter, adjourned the matter until September 23 for hearing.
